Evocative Football Gifts
This football book delivers a feast of memories that your fan can tuck into. Why is it so good? Because these books are made up of newspaper stories; so the matches are reported as they happened and all the drama is captured with great pictures.
Personalised Football Gift
What really makes it a unique football gift is that you can personalise the front cover with a name in gold embossing. It costs an extra fiver but it’s worth it for the impression it makes.
Season It
What’s also smart is you can get a season book ie they update the books with a supplementary one every season. Now these are only available for the top ten or so teams in England and Scotland but they are worth it.
Big Football Gift
These football books are tabloid sized, that’s thirty-eight centimetres by thirty-one and that makes them very impressive.
